CVE-2025-61932: Critical RCE in Lanscope Endpoint Manager Under Attack
JPCERT/CC and MOTEX Inc., the developer of Lanscope Endpoint Manager (On-Premises), have issued an urgent advisory regarding a critical remote code execution (RCE) vulnerability. This vulnerability, tracked as CVE-2025-61932 with a CVSS v3 score of 9.8 (Critical), stems from improper verification of communication channel sources (CWE-940). The flaw is actively exploited in the wild, with MOTEX confirming at least one customer has already been targeted.
According to the advisory, Lanscope Endpoint Manager (On-Premises) contains a vulnerability that leads to arbitrary code execution due to improper verification of the source of a communication channel (CWE-940).
The vulnerability specifically impacts the Client Program (MR) and Detection Agent (DA) components in versions 9.4.7.1 and earlier of Lanscope Endpoint Manager (On-Premises). Successful exploitation does not require any user interaction. A specially crafted packet sent by an attacker can cause arbitrary code execution within the affected products.
This poses a significant threat to enterprise networks where Lanscope agents communicate across numerous endpoints. An attacker exploiting CVE-2025-61932 could execute malicious code with system-level privileges. This could result in full network compromise, sensitive data theft, or the deployment of ransomware.
MOTEX has confirmed a case where a customer received a malicious packet suspected of targeting this vulnerability. Updated builds addressing CVE-2025-61932 have been released, and customers are urged to update their systems immediately. In the interim, MOTEX recommends applying temporary workarounds until the patch can be deployed.
Technical Analysis of CVE-2025-61932
The core of the vulnerability lies in the insufficient validation of the origin of communication channels. This allows attackers to inject malicious packets into the system, bypassing security controls. The Common Weakness Enumeration (CWE) identifier CWE-940 highlights that the vulnerability is related to the “Improper Verification of Source of a Communication Channel.”
Specifically, the Client Program (MR) and Detection Agent (DA) components are susceptible. These components are responsible for endpoint management tasks, making them a prime target for attackers seeking to gain control over the entire network.
The attack vector is a specially crafted network packet. By sending a malicious packet to an affected Lanscope Endpoint Manager instance, an attacker can trigger the vulnerability. The lack of user interaction requirement makes this particularly dangerous, as it can be exploited without any action from the end-user.
Successful exploitation leads to arbitrary code execution with system-level privileges. This means an attacker can run any command on the affected system, giving them the ability to install malware, steal data, or disrupt operations.

Mitigation Strategies
The primary mitigation strategy is to update Lanscope Endpoint Manager to the latest version. MOTEX has released updated builds that address CVE-2025-61932. Organizations should prioritize patching their systems to eliminate the vulnerability.
In cases where immediate patching is not possible, MOTEX recommends applying interim workarounds. These workarounds are designed to block malicious packets and prevent exploitation. It is important to note that workarounds are not a substitute for patching and should only be used as a temporary measure.
